DESCRIPTION:Tomographic reconstructions rely on the acquisition of data fr
 om many sensors that surround an object and a source that illuminates the 
 object from a range of different angles. An ultrasound transducer can act 
 both as source and sensor and therefore arrays of ultrasonic transducers c
 an be used for tomographic reconstructions. However\, a key problem is the
  acquisition of high fidelity signals with adequate signal to noise ratio 
 (SNR) from each transmitter-receiver path so that transmission energies ca
 n be reduced avoiding potentially excessive power transmission and enablin
 g data acquisition without cross talk to other channels (transmitter-recei
 ver paths). This talk will present some of the work that we have done on h
 ow to use coded excitation to simultaneous transmit and receive signals on
  all channels of an array while also reducing the transmission power and m
 aintaining a good SNR in the resulting signals.&nbsp\;
